Digital output (3)
First select an alarm block (Alarm 1, Alarm 2, Alarm 3 or Alarm 4) for the limit value settings.
Navigate to: Setup → Advanced setup → Application → Alarm → Alarm X
Setting
Alarm mode = On
Alarm value source = Tank level (depending on the source)
HH alarm value, H alarm value, L alarm value and LL alarm value must be configured in line
with the application such that the valid range is within the HH, H and L, LL limits.
Make sure that the correct output is configured (Digital A1-2, Digital A3-4, Digital B1-2, Digital
B3-4, Digital C1-2, Digital C3-4, Digital D1-2, Digital D3-4).
Navigate to: Setup → Advanced setup → Input/output → Digital Xy-z
Setting
Operating mode = Output passive
Digital input source = selected alarm block: Alarm 1 any, Alarm 2 any, Alarm 3 any or Alarm 4
any
Used for SIL/WHG = Enabled must be set to use this digital output as a SIL output.
Calibration of the measuring point - safety function 2 (current input measurement)
The calibration of the measuring point is described in the Operating Instructions (→  7).
Specify which type of configuration c) or d) should be used. Both configurations can apply in parallel
or in combination with safety function 1 (level measurement).
c) Analog input (source) (1) -> safety-related signal: analog output (2)
d) Analog input (source) (1) -> safety-related signal: digital output (3)
Analog input (source) (1)
Make sure that the correct source is configured (Analog I/O B1-3 or Analog I/O C1-3).
Navigate to: Setup → Advanced setup → Input/output → Analog I/O
Setting
Operating mode = 4..20mA input or HART master+4..20mA input
Analog input 0% value must be set correctly.
Analog input 100% value must be set correctly.
Analog output (2)
Make sure that the correct output is configured (Analog I/O B1-3 or Analog I/O C1-3).
Navigate to: Setup → Advanced setup → Input/output → Analog I/O
Setting
Operating mode = 4..20mA output or HART slave +4..20mA output
Analog input source = AIO B1-3 value mA or AIO C1-3 value mA (depending on the source)
0 % value
100 % value
Used for SIL/WHG = Enabled
Digital output (3)
First select an alarm block (Alarm 1, Alarm 2, Alarm 3 or Alarm 4) for the limit value settings.
Navigate to: Setup → Advanced setup → Application → Alarm → Alarm X
Setting
Alarm mode = On
Alarm value source = AIO B1-3 value mA or AIO C1-3 value mA (depending on the source)
HH alarm value, H alarm value, L alarm value and LL alarm value must be configured in line
with the application such that the valid range is within the HH, H and L, LL limits.
Make sure that the correct output is configured (Digital A1-2, Digital A3-4, Digital B1-2, Digital
B3-4, Digital C1-2, Digital C3-4, Digital D1-2, Digital D3-4).
Navigate to: Setup → Advanced setup → Input/output → Digital Xy-z
